Output 76baa5840eac368ce1aa6f1ec9e094228920bd9398713d7d2bce70d87d210918:8

value
137602153
script pubkey
OP_0 OP_PUSHBYTES_32 2ee2fc0c614f47a62aba3c65c5e255ea56c17bd752386e34056e21f6b9f90ff0
address
bc1q9m30crrpfar6v24683jutcj4aftvz77h2guxudq9dcsldw0eplcqnlq85m
transaction
76baa5840eac368ce1aa6f1ec9e094228920bd9398713d7d2bce70d87d210918
spent
true